Population, total in Sierra Leone
Sierra Leone: Population, total was 8.82 million in 2025. ▲ Rising
Population, total in Sierra Leone, 1960–2025
Source: World Population Prospects, United Nations (UN).
Analysis
The most recent figure for population, total in Sierra Leone is 8.82 million, measured in 2025. That is the highest value across all 66 years on record.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 2.1% on the previous year and up 25.3% over ten years.
Over the whole period, population, total in Sierra Leone peaked at 8.82 million in 2025 and was at its lowest, 2.27 million, in 1960.
Sierra Leone ranks 100th of 215 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 66 years of available data.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 2.45 million | 2.27 million | 2.66 million | 10 |
| 1970s | 2.95 million | 2.71 million | 3.21 million | 10 |
| 1980s | 3.62 million | 3.27 million | 4.03 million | 10 |
| 1990s | 4.22 million | 4.16 million | 4.32 million | 10 |
| 2000s | 5.34 million | 4.42 million | 6.06 million | 10 |
| 2010s | 6.97 million | 6.22 million | 7.73 million | 10 |
| 2020s | 8.37 million | 7.91 million | 8.82 million | 6 |

About this data
Total population is based on the de facto definition of population, which counts all residents regardless of legal status or citizenship. The values shown are midyear estimates.
